What is there to see and do in Niseko?
Explore places such as Niseko Mountain Resort Grand Hirafu, Rusutsu Resort and Lake Toya while you're in the area. Make a point to visit attractions such as Shikotsu-Toya National Park and Niseko Takahashi Dairy Farm. Visitors to Niseko speak highly of the natural attractions, including the beautiful lakeside setting.
When is the best time to book a hotel with a pool in Niseko?
Taking the local weather in Niseko into account is an important factor for planning your visit, especially if you plan to spend your trip by the pool. The hottest months are usually August and July, with an average temperature of 18°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of -4°C. The snowiest months in Niseko are January, February, March and December, with each month seeing an average of 77 cm of snowfall.
